Niccolum metallicum 30 [hp_C]/30[hp_C]
NICKEL · PELLET · Boiron
Niccolum Metallicum is an oral pellet containing standardized nickel used to help build tolerance to nickel allergies through gradual exposure. This over-the-counter product is intended for people who have developed allergic reactions to nickel.
